A honeymoon carries more expectation than any other trip, and the difference between a good one and an unforgettable one is almost never the destination — it is the specific hotel, the specific villa, and how the journey is paced. This list is our answer to the question we are asked most often, chosen from the properties where romance is built into the architecture.

The strongest honeymoons are usually twin-centre: a place of culture or drama first, then a place of pure rest — Kyoto then Bali, Sicily then the Riviera, Bangkok then the Maldives. Soneva Jani - Noonu Atoll, Maldives

Soneva Jani

$$$$$ · Noonu Atoll, Maldives

The single most requested honeymoon villa in the world, for good reason: vast overwater villas whose roofs retract at the touch of a button so you fall asleep under the stars, many with slides from the deck into a lagoon the colour of glass. Add an over-water cinema, an observatory, and the barefoot 'no news, no shoes' ethos — romance without stiffness.

Four Seasons Resort Bali at Sayan - Ubud, Bali, Indonesia

Four Seasons Resort Bali at Sayan

$$$$$ · Ubud, Bali, Indonesia

Crossing the teak bridge into Sayan's lotus-pond arrival remains one of travel's great entrances — and below, villas step down into the Ayung River valley amid rice terraces and jungle birdsong. Twice named the world's #1 hotel by Travel + Leisure, it is the romantic heart of Bali: private plunge pools, river-valley views and the Sacred River Spa.

Cheval Blanc Randheli - Noonu Atoll, Maldives

Cheval Blanc Randheli

$$$$$ · Noonu Atoll, Maldives

For couples whose taste runs to fashion-house polish rather than barefoot rusticity, LVMH's Maison in the Maldives is the answer — around 45 vast contemporary villas, each with its own pool, a Guerlain Spa, and service tuned to near-invisible perfection. The four-bedroom Private Island, reached by its own jetty, is the ultimate honeymoon flex.

Four Seasons San Domenico Palace, Taormina - Taormina, Sicily, Italy

Four Seasons San Domenico Palace, Taormina

$$$$$ · Taormina, Sicily, Italy

A 14th-century convent on a Taormina clifftop, with Mount Etna on the horizon, the Greek theatre up the lane and an infinity pool suspended over the Ionian Sea. The White Lotus made it famous; the cloistered gardens, frescoed salons and Michelin dining make it genuinely romantic. Sicily's golden light does the rest.

Four Seasons Grand-Hôtel du Cap-Ferrat - Cap-Ferrat, French Riviera, France

Four Seasons Grand-Hôtel du Cap-Ferrat

$$$$$ · Cap-Ferrat, French Riviera, France

The Riviera's Belle Époque grande dame, on seventeen pine-shaded acres at the tip of the most exclusive peninsula in France. Days revolve around Club Dauphin, the legendary cliffside saltwater pool above the Mediterranean; evenings around champagne on the lawn. A century of lovers and film stars can't be wrong.

Amanpuri - Phuket, Thailand

Amanpuri

$$$$$ · Phuket, Thailand

The original Aman, on a private coconut-palm headland above the Andaman Sea — Thai pavilions, a crescent of private beach, and a stillness that has drawn honeymooners since 1988. The wellness centre is among Asia's best, and the resort's yachts make a private sunset sail effortless.

Belmond La Residencia - Deià, Mallorca, Spain

Belmond La Residencia

$$$$$ · Deià, Mallorca, Spain

Two 16th-century manor houses in Mallorca's most romantic village, on terraces of olive and citrus beneath the Tramuntana mountains. Art everywhere (Miró included), donkeys to walk you into the hills, and the village of Deià — long a refuge for poets and painters — at the door. Mediterranean romance in its most creative key.

Six Senses Yao Noi - Koh Yao Noi, Phang Nga Bay, Thailand

Six Senses Yao Noi

$$$$ · Koh Yao Noi, Phang Nga Bay, Thailand

Hilltop pool villas gazing straight at the limestone karsts of Phang Nga Bay — arguably the most romantic view in Southeast Asia. Breakfast arrives by your pool, sunset drinks happen at a treetop bar, and the island of Yao Noi itself remains sleepy and rural. Barefoot romance, big scenery.

Amankila - East Bali, Indonesia

Amankila

$$$$ · East Bali, Indonesia

On a hillside above the Lombok Strait in quiet East Bali, Amankila's three-tiered infinity pool — the most photographed in the Aman world — cascades toward the sea like the rice terraces it echoes. Thatched suites on stilts, a near-private beach club below the cliff, and Bali's sacred east on the doorstep.

Aman Kyoto - Takagamine, Kyoto, Japan

Aman Kyoto

$$$$$ · Takagamine, Kyoto, Japan

Hidden in a secret moss garden at the foot of Kyoto's northern hills, invisible from any road, Aman Kyoto is the most quietly romantic hotel in Japan — minimalist pavilions in a forest, an open-air onsen among mossy boulders, and the temples of the old capital minutes away. Winter steam, spring blossom, autumn fire: every season is a different honeymoon.

When to Book

Honeymoons book earlier than any other trip because the dates are fixed the moment the wedding is. For peak windows — the Maldives and Southeast Asia from December to April, the Mediterranean from June to September, Kyoto in cherry-blossom spring or autumn foliage — reserve the specific villa 6–9 months ahead, and up to a year for Christmas, New Year or Easter honeymoons. Is a twin-centre honeymoon better than one resort?

Usually, yes. Ten days in one resort — even a great one — can sag in the middle. The pairing that consistently works: three or four nights of culture or drama (Kyoto, Sicily, Paris, Bangkok) followed by five to seven nights of pure rest (the Maldives, Bali, the Riviera). One long-haul flight, two completely different honeymoons.
